What are “trustless” bridges in crypto?
Trustless bridges are mechanisms that allow the movement of cryptocurrencies or tokens between different blockchains (for example, from Ethereum to Bitcoin or from Polygon to Solana) without the need to trust a company, custodian, or intermediary.
Instead of relying on a human entity, these bridges function through:
💻Smart contracts
⌨️Cryptography
🔑Decentralized validation
That is, the system itself guarantees security.
Why are they called “trustless”?
Because you don’t have to trust anyone else for your transfer to work.
You are not dependent on a custodian who could:
⚔️Steal funds
⚔️Suffer a hack
⚔️Stop the service
Instead, everything is executed automatically through decentralized code.
How do they work?
The general process looks something like this:
1. You lock your token on the source blockchain using a smart contract.
2. That contract informs the bridge (in a decentralized way) that the tokens are locked.
3. On the destination blockchain, equivalent tokens are created or released.
4. When you want to return them, the process is reversed.
Example:
You want to transfer ETH from Ethereum to Polygon.
The bridge locks your ETH on Ethereum and issues equivalent “wrapped ETH” on Polygon.
